Who is Shakes?
Shakes is a member of Section Eight , a "superhero" team led by Sixpack , delusional wannabe superhero and supporting character in the comic series Hitman . Shakes doesn't seem to have any powers. He seems to just be a homeless bum who simultaneously suffers from the worst possible non-fatal cases of tourettes and parkinson's diseases. He is constantly shaking, spasming and muttering "Fuh!'-Fuh!-Fuh!-Fuh!-etc". He is seemingly Six Pack's closest friend in the group. Shakes perishes in Section 8's final battle when his spasms lead him to accidentally grabbing an active grenade out of Six Pack's hand and running off with it; unable to let go until it explodes.
